/* Written by Bruno Haible <bruno@clisp.org>, 2010. */
#include <config.h>
#include <unistd.h>
#include "signature.h"
SIGNATURE_CHECK (getlogin, char *, (void));
#include <errno.h>
#include <stdio.h>
#include <stdlib.h>
#include <string.h>
#include "macros.h"
int
main (void)
{
char *buf;
/* Test value. */
buf = getlogin ();
if (buf == NULL)
{
/* getlogin() fails when stdin is not connected to a tty. */
ASSERT (errno == ENOTTY
|| errno == EINVAL /* seen on Linux/SPARC */
);
#if !defined __hpux /* On HP-UX 11.11 it fails anyway. */
ASSERT (! isatty (0));
#endif
fprintf (stderr, "Skipping test: stdin is not a tty.\n");
return 77;
}
/* Compare against the value from the environment. */
#if !((defined _WIN32 || defined __WIN32__) && !defined __CYGWIN__)
/* Unix platform */
{
const char *name = getenv ("LOGNAME");
if (name == NULL || name[0] == '\0')
name = getenv ("USER");
if (name != NULL && name[0] != '\0')
ASSERT (strcmp (buf, name) == 0);
}
#endif
#if (defined _WIN32 || defined __WIN32__) && !defined __CYGWIN__
/* Native Windows platform.
Note: This test would fail on Cygwin in an ssh session, because sshd
sets USERNAME=SYSTEM. */
{
const char *name = getenv ("USERNAME");
if (name != NULL && name[0] != '\0')
ASSERT (strcmp (buf, name) == 0);
}
#endif
return 0;
}
